Mandy - a hapless, jobless heroine whose daft adventures mostly end in disaster. She's got big dreams, but can she actually be bothered? Created by and starring Diane Morgan.

    ​@@AshwinRamdinPlease tell me how I can work instead of claiming benefits. After 25 years of working as a teacher, (paying all my contributions,) I became severely disabled because of a brain injury. Doctors say if I work it could affect me very badly, but also I can't work because I can't learn anything new, (anterograde amnesia,) have extremely limited mobility and get severe sensory overload if I am anywhere where there is background noise. Loud noises cause hyperacusis, (pain in the head.) I also can't concentrate on anything for more than fifteen minutes at a time. Every morning when I wake I am extremely disorientated for around two hours. What would you advise? I loved my job and I still miss it after 8 years of being disabled. I am sure there are people who could work but don't, but many people actually cannot work. I hope you never find yourself in such a position. I never wanted to go on benefits - I had a well paid job that I spent years qualifying for.

    @@nakkadu the DWP Report: "Fraud and Error in the Benefit System for the Financial Year ending 2023" reported that Overpayments Due To Fraud in 2022/2023 accounted for 2.7% of benefit expenditure. I actually made a minor mistake in my comment - I got mixed up between the statistic for total fraud percent calculated (2.7% as mentioned above) and the statistic for fraud percent related to false reporting of self-employed income (2.3%). So rounding up from 2.7, the actual sentence should be "Only about 3% of people on benefits are considered not to need them". Not that these two numbers are very different, but still, 3% is slightly more accurate
